Data Persistence
****************

The modules described in this chapter support storing Python data in a
persistent form on disk.  The :mod:`pickle` and :mod:`marshal` modules can turn
many Python data types into a stream of bytes and then recreate the objects from
the bytes.  The various DBM-related modules support a family of hash-based file
formats that store a mapping of strings to other strings.  The :mod:`bsddb`
module also provides such disk-based string-to-string mappings based on hashing,
and also supports B-Tree and record-based formats.
